How much does it cost to rent a home in Rosemont?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Rosemont 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,692 | $1,325 | $2,095 |
| Rosemont 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,535 | $1,995 | $2,850 |
| Rosemont 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,733 | $2,300 | $3,235 |
| Rosemont 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,200 | $4,200 | $4,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Rosemont
What type of rentals are currently available in Rosemont?
There are currently 48 Apartments for Rent in Rosemont,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,300 to $3,095. There are also 25 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Rosemont ranging from $960 to $4,200.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Rosemont?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Rosemont ranges from $960 to $4,200 with an average monthly rent of $2,474.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Rosemont?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Rosemont range from $2,125 to $2,599,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,995 to $2,850.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,300 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,875.
